Output c904c0cdf663c8ef36ea30538479bbda68a97917618d7debcd78c9b4fc79cf97:1

value
30821900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62d6639f8306346b28e4f23ca1208c95b7d82b5c OP_EQUAL
address
3AhcyMz5BJYe8pXUr8yvN4BX1G9jsMMAiT
transaction
c904c0cdf663c8ef36ea30538479bbda68a97917618d7debcd78c9b4fc79cf97
confirmations
501415
spent
true